
Recent financial insights present a mixed tech sector outlook, with Big Tech broadly expected to continue strong performance and Alphabet benefiting from AI, contrasting with Elon Musk's warning of a challenging year for Tesla. Macroeconomically, Nomura's Willcox anticipates a Federal Reserve rate cut in December. Further market commentary from the NASDAQ CEO addressed trends in meme-stocks, AI's impact, and IPO activity.
Market analysis reveals a significant divergence within the technology sector, set against a potentially accommodative monetary policy outlook. The dominant sentiment for Big Tech remains positive, with analysts like Amoroso expecting continued delivery of strong performance. Alphabet (GOOGL) is specifically highlighted as a beneficiary of its AI initiatives, reflected in a strongly positive sentiment score of 0.7. In sharp contrast, Tesla (TSLA) faces a bearish outlook following a direct warning from CEO Elon Musk about a "hard year" ahead, driving its sentiment score to a deeply negative -0.7. This bifurcation between AI-driven tech giants and specific names like Tesla is a key theme. On the macroeconomic front, Nomura's forecast of a Federal Reserve rate cut in December suggests a potential tailwind for equities later in the year, which could particularly benefit growth-oriented stocks. Commentary from the NASDAQ CEO on AI, meme-stocks, and IPOs further underscores the market's focus on technological innovation and evolving capital market dynamics.
